CommentIn species such as Bacillus subtilis in which FGAM synthetase is split into two ORFs purL and purQ, this small protein, previously called yexA, is required for FGAM synthetase activity. Although the article does not make it clear whether this is a subunit or an accessory protein, it is encoded as part of the operon, which suggests stochiometric amounts, = subunit.
